package userial import ( "math" "os" "time" "golang.org/x/sys/unix" ) type Port struct{ f *os.File } // OpenPort opens a named serial device and return a Port data type and error func (spops *Serial) OpenPort(path string) (*Port, error) { f, err := os.OpenFile(path, unix.O_RDWR|unix.O_NOCTTY|unix.O_NONBLOCK, 0666) if err != nil { return nil, err } defer func() { if err != nil && f != nil { f.Close() } }() fg := uint32(spops.baud) | uint32(spops.data) | uint32(spops.stop) | spops.cbit switch spops.prty { case 1: fg |= unix.PARENB case 2: fg |= unix.PARENB fg |= unix.PARODD } t := unix.Termios{ Cflag: fg, Iflag: spops.ibit, Ispeed: uint32(spops.baud), Ospeed: uint32(spops.baud), } t.Cc[unix.VMIN], t.Cc[unix.VTIME] = timeout(spops.tout) if err := unix.IoctlSetTermios( int(f.Fd()), unix.TCSETS, &t); err != nil { return nil, err } if err := unix.SetNonblock(int(f.Fd()), false); err != nil { return nil, err } return &Port{f: f}, err } // Read implement read() method for serial port func (p *Port) Read(b []byte) (int, error) { return p.f.Read(b) } // Write implement write() method for serial port func (p *Port) Write(b []byte) (int, error) { return p.f.Write(b) } // Close implement close() method for serial port func (p *Port) Close() error { return p.f.Close() } // Flush implement flush() method for serial port // flushes both data received but not read, and data written but not transmitted func (p *Port) Flush() error { return unix.IoctlSetInt(int(p.f.Fd()), unix.TCFLSH, unix.TCIOFLUSH) } // Flush implement flush() method for serial port // flushes data received but not read func (p *Port) FlushRead() error { return unix.IoctlSetInt(int(p.f.Fd()), unix.TCFLSH, unix.TCIFLUSH) } // Flush implement flush() method for serial port // flushes data written but not transmitted func (p *Port) FlushWrite() error { return unix.IoctlSetInt(int(p.f.Fd()), unix.TCFLSH, unix.TCOFLUSH) } // SendBreak Sends Break Signal func (p *Port) SendBreak(d time.Duration) error { return unix.IoctlSetInt(int(p.f.Fd()), unix.TCSBRKP, int(d)) } // Available returns how many bytes are unused in the buffer func (p *Port) Available() (int, error) { return unix.IoctlGetInt(int(p.f.Fd()), unix.TIOCINQ) } // Buffered returns the number of bytes that have been written into the current buffer func (p *Port) Buffered() (int, error) { return unix.IoctlGetInt(int(p.f.Fd()), unix.TIOCOUTQ) } // Expose serial fd to use in some special cases, ioctl etc... func (p *Port) File() *os.File { return p.f } func timeout(d time.Duration) (byte, byte) { if d > 0x0 { t := math.Min(math.Max(float64(d.Nanoseconds()/1e6/100), 0x01), 0xff) return 0x0, byte(t) } return 0x1, 0x0 }
